    Coal-water Slurry Fuel. belovo novosibirsk project. in the late 1950s, the soviet union looked for new methods of using coal sludge for power generation. coal-water slurry fuel was made in a ball mill which pulverised the coal or coal sludge. this was done near a coal mine in belovo, siberia.the coal-water slurry fuel was transported through a pipeline to novosibirskaya tec-5, …

  • Ball Mill Charge - Metallurgist & Mineral Processing Engineer

    Ball size and ball grade is determined by the feed ore size and hardness, plus the PH level of the slurry. The ball charge is determined by the operator targeting the balance between grind and throughput, the higher the ball charge the more aggressive the milling becomes.

  • Raw Material Drying-Grinding - Cement Plant Optimization

    Ball mills for cement raw material and coal equipped with a drying compartment adequately air swept with hot gas (2.5-3.5M/sec above the ball charge), can handle moisture about 8%. Fully air- swept mills (5-6M/sec) can dry up to 12-14% moisture. Grinding Operation Objectives and KPIs: Highly energy intensive unit operation of size reduction in ...

  • WO2009077940A1 - A method of grinding a mineral-containing ...

    The pilot-scale ball-mill was fitted with 40mm lifter bars and it was operated at 68 per cent of critical speed. The ball charge simulated a steady- state addition of 35mm steel balls, with equal numbers of 35, 27 and 15mm balls and a total mass of 294 kg.

  • Exploring ball size distribution in coal grinding mills ...

    J is the ball filling fraction. ρ charge is the overall charge density calculated as follows: ρ charge = total coal mass + ball mass / J ∗ Mill volume. α is the angle of repose, which is estimated to be about 35°. Mill capacity increases linearly with increasing ball load for both ball sizes within the considered range.

  • Mill Charge - an overview | ScienceDirect Topics

    According to available literature, the operating speeds of AG mills are much higher than conventional tumbling mills and are in the range of 80–85% of the critical speed. SAG mills of comparable size but containing say 10% ball charge (in addition to the rocks), normally, operate between 70 and 75% of the critical speed.

  • Ball Mills - Mineral Processing & Metallurgy

    Fig. 3. Rubber lining, grate mill. Ball Mill Charge volume. The mill power is approximately directly proportional to the charge volume within the normal range. When calculating a mill 40 % charge volume is generally used. In pebble and ball mills quite often charge volumes close to 50 % are used.

  • Experimental study of residence time distributions of ball ...

    Residence time distributions (RTDs) were estimated by water tracing in a number of wet overflow ball mills (diameters 0.38 to 4.65 m) producing dense, coal-water slurries. In open-circuit mills of 0.38 m diameter and various length-diameter (L/D) ratios, the mean residence times of solid were also determined from measured mill holdups. Holdup increased …
